Output d8edd4ad070e50ea7a66c0012be73076b22a88d7b3f35b6bcfe85e9dd422dcd2:0

value
1367395
script pubkey
OP_0 OP_PUSHBYTES_20 ec85d3453451563ea7459265822bbeef601a654d
address
bc1qajzax3f529traf69jfjcy2a7aasp5e2dkz78ky
transaction
d8edd4ad070e50ea7a66c0012be73076b22a88d7b3f35b6bcfe85e9dd422dcd2
confirmations
140405
spent
true